About the Book

At break time, most of us girls would huddle in a corner of the playground and fantasise about going to visit America one day.

          My girl friend Shirley and I would go to the cinema with her mom at least twice a week, so we got to see so many exciting places, houses, and scenery.  Some of the films that come to mind were “State Fair”, “Home in Indiana”, “The Thief of Baghdad”, “The Arabian Nights”, and “Sabu the Elephant Boy”.  Stars like Rita Hayworth, Lana Turner, Maria Montez and Esther Williams were pure escapism, although Elizabeth Taylor was always my favourite.

          Little did I know then that one day I would meet and marry an American soldier?  This is my story ….


About the Author

Born in North London, the author spent the war years living in Hertford with her Mother’s family.  She then returned to London after the war and attended a convent school until the age of fifteen where after she was employed by John Lewis.  After marrying an American in 1957, she moved to Michigan.  Where the next 30 years she dealt with infidelity, alcoholism, a breakdown, breast cancer, and other major surgeries.  Later, in 1986 she remarried an Englishman and moved back to Enfield, where she now resides.  The Author has three daughters and six grandchildren who are still living in Michigan and Indiana today.
